Output 0577bbe45cc3ec3e115d5f6a205063715ec7ba3ef764799ba22a0f88e03d4d58:6

value
33375409
script pubkey
OP_0 OP_PUSHBYTES_20 aa50cfd5e4bf704d524eb7085c16f545c9e051e7
address
bc1q4fgvl40yhacy65jwkuy9c9h4ghy7q508kgx2jg
transaction
0577bbe45cc3ec3e115d5f6a205063715ec7ba3ef764799ba22a0f88e03d4d58
spent
true